Legal and Regulatory Framework
One of the critical aspects to understand about non UK based betting sites is their legal and regulatory frameworks. While they may not be regulated by the UK Gambling Commission, many of these international sites are licensed in jurisdictions that are known for stringent regulatory standards, such as Malta, Gibraltar, or Curacao. It is essential to check the licensing of the betting site before placing any wagers, as this can ensure a level of security and fairness in their operations.
